Detalles del Curso

  • Coin Grading Fundamentals: Introduction to coin grading, the importance of accurate grading, and basic terminology.
  • Coin Grading Scales: Understanding the industry-standard grading scales for coins, including the Sheldon and European systems.
  • Coin Grading Criteria: Detailed examination of grading criteria, such as strike, luster, and surface condition.
  • Coin Authentication Techniques: Techniques for identifying genuine coins, including visual inspection, surface analysis, and authenticity marks.
  • Coin Grading Standards: Adhering to established grading standards, adopting a consistent grading approach, and avoiding common grading errors.
  • Special Considerations in Coin Grading: Examining unique grading challenges, such as cleaning, damage, and environmental wear.
  • Coin Grading Tools: Utilization of specialized tools for grading, such as magnifiers, grading stands, and lighting equipment.
  • Coin Certification Services: Overview of professional coin certification services, their grading processes, and benefits to collectors and dealers.
  • Coin Grading Ethics: Ethical considerations in coin grading, including conflicts of interest, biased grading, and accountability.
  • Continuing Education in Coin Grading: Staying informed of industry updates, attending grading workshops and seminars, and networking with fellow grading professionals.

Trayectoria Profesional

In the UK, career opportunities in coin grading and authentication are on the rise, with an increasing demand for skilled professionals in this niche area.

The increasing popularity of numismatics (the study or collection of currency) and the need for expert authentication of valuable coins have led to a surge in the demand for professionals with a deep understanding of coin grading and authentication.

This section will explore the three primary roles in this field: Coin Grading Specialist (GCG), Coin Authenticator (CAA), and Coin Conservator (CCS); using a visually engaging 3D pie chart.

The Coin Grading Specialist (GCG) plays a crucial role in determining the condition and value of coins based on established industry standards.

GCGs must have a keen eye for detail and a deep understanding of various factors affecting coin grading, such as wear patterns, strike, and surface preservation. Coin Authenticators (CAA) are responsible for verifying the authenticity of coins by examining their physical characteristics, metallurgical composition, and production techniques.

This role requires a solid background in numismatics, historical knowledge, and access to authentic reference coins and resources.

Lastly, Coin Conservators (CCS) specialize in preserving and restoring coins to their original condition.

This role requires a delicate touch, a deep understanding of conservation techniques, and meticulous attention to detail.
